Today’s seriously cool thing is a muslin wrap from Aden and Anais!
I had never seen one (or even heard of them) until last Saturday’s session (posted yesterday). The twins had three- here is one of them:

They also have girraffes and elephants. I went to the website and there are several patterns/prints available. I know what you’re thinking- they are expensive for a baby blanket, but there are several reasons I think they are worth it:
1. They are much larger than typical receiving blankets.
2. The muslin fabric is extremely lightweight- so it would be appropriate in the summer or winter.
3. Did I mention they’re CUTE?!
4. These are perfect for photo sessions- they add a fun sweetness to sleeping baby photos!
5. You could very easily give this to a newborn OR a toddler- that’s how big and versatile they are!
6. UPDATE!: Target now carries them- 4/$29.99!!!! Thanks Maggie!

cour-age
[kur-ij, kuhr-]
–noun
the quality of mind or spirit that enables a person to face difficulty, danger, pain, etc., without fear; bravery.
In just 11 months, this family has overcome more than seems possible to fathom. Last fall, A and S were excitedly expecting twin boys. They had just hit the halfway mark in their pregnancy when their world was flipped upside down. A was admitted to the hospital when she was only 23 weeks along, and 1 short week later, their beautiful miracle boys were born. Logan weighed just 1 lb., 7 oz. and his little brother Landon weighed 1 lb., 10 oz. They spent the next three months growing and fighting in the nicu, until January of this year when they both finally came home. With permission from their mama, I wanted to share with you a newborn picture, and one from their first Halloween when they were almost 1 month old:

Now look at them!!!! These guys have made so much progress-they are strong, they are resilient, and they are litte LOVE BUGS!

They love to hear the words “pizza” and “zebra” and love snuggling with their mommy and daddy.
Thank you for sharing your story, M family–you are an inspiration! I am looking forward to part two!
